Touchless Sensor Technology

Going touchless is all the rage with infrared sensors stepping in to manage the flushing game. They throw a quick two-second splash before getting down to business and a six-second rinse once the coast is clear. And hey, if the urinal ain't seen action in a day, it'll flush just for good measure.

Bits 'n' Pieces of a Touchless Urinal Flusher:

  • Solenoid power valve
  • Powered up either by batteries or AC
  • Connectors that are resistant to water.

These systems consume power in different ways. Some gobble up energy from old-school alkaline batteries, while others on low-voltage AC.

Component Description
Sensor Type Active infrared
Flush Style 2-second pre-flush, 6-second post-flush
Power Method Alkaline batteries or low-voltage AC

Water Conservation

Traditional urinals are like the friend that always leaves the light on – great for small talk but a bit of a guzzler. Each year, these old-school flushing systems slurp up about 35,000 gallons of water, which is quite a splash. But sensor-operated urinals, with their automatic trigger only when occupied, are a different story. They cut down on waste by only using water when necessary, making them as smart as they are clean.

Think about it like this: in the battle of water use, here's how it plays out:

Urinal Type Annual Water Usage per Unit
Traditional Urinal 35,000 gallons
Sensor-Operated Urinal ~10,000 gallons
